Technical Problem

Traditional cable fixing devices require separate fixing of multiple cables, which is cumbersome to operate, and require complete disassembly for maintenance of a single cable, making them inconvenient to use.

Method used

An auxiliary cable fixing structure was designed, which uses components such as hinge blocks, elastic bands, clips, and slots to fix multiple cables separately and simplify the operation of replacing damaged cables individually by disassembling the components.

Benefits of technology

It enables the separate fixing of multiple cables, simplifies the process of replacing damaged cables individually, and improves the convenience and practicality of operation. At the same time, it protects the cables from wear by using shock absorbers and buffer rubber layers.

Abstract

This utility model relates to the field of cable laying technology, and in particular to a structure for assisting cable fixing. It includes a mounting frame with several equidistant horizontal plates fixed on one side. Mounting bolts are threaded onto one side of the top and one side of the bottom of the mounting frame. Several support plates are movably connected to the top of each horizontal plate, and limit rings are movably connected to the top of each support plate. Fixing components are provided between the support plates and the limit rings on the same side. Disassembly components are provided on the inner walls of each horizontal plate. This structure can fix cables of various specifications to the top of the support plates using elastic bands, and can fix multiple groups of cables separately, meeting usage requirements and improving the practicality of the fixing structure. When a cable is damaged, the damaged cable can be disassembled and replaced individually without disassembling the entire fixing device and cable fixing structure, making operation simple.
